Keratin Bond Hair Extensions: Fusion Method Explained

Keratin bond hair extensions use a heat-activated fusion technique to attach individual strands to natural hair. Unlike panel or bead systems, this method relies on small keratin tips that are softened and molded around a section of hair to create a secure bond.

How the Fusion Technique Works

Each extension strand is pre-tipped with keratin, a protein-based material compatible with natural hair. During installation:
- A small section of natural hair is isolated
- The keratin tip is softened using a controlled heat tool
- The bond is shaped and sealed manually
- Placement follows natural growth direction

The result is a compact attachment point that moves freely with the hair.

Because strands are installed individually, this method offers precise control over density, especially in areas requiring gradual blending.

When Are Keratin Bonds a Better Choice?

This technique is often chosen by clients who:
- Prefer longer intervals between maintenance
- Have medium to thick natural hair
- Want high customization in volume distribution
- Do not mind longer installation sessions

Keratin bonds can remain in place for several months, depending on growth rate and care routine. Because they are strand-based, they adapt well to layered cuts and detailed shaping.

However, removal requires professional solution and technique. Attempting self-removal can lead to unnecessary breakage.

FAQ

Do keratin bonds damage natural hair?

When applied correctly with appropriate strand sizing, keratin bonds should not cause damage. Problems typically arise from overloading sections or improper removal techniques.

How long does installation take?

Because each strand is placed individually, installation can take several hours depending on desired volume. This allows for detailed customization but requires patience.

Can keratin bonds be reused?

Unlike tape-in systems, keratin bonds are generally not reusable. New strands are applied after professional removal of the previous set.

Are keratin bonds visible when hair is tied up?

When installed with correct spacing and density control, the bonds remain discreet even in ponytails. Proper placement near the hairline is critical for concealment.
